After winning in local courts against President Mugabe in assault case, Acie Lumumba is in court again facing fraud charges.
Lumba is facing accusations of forging a vehicle registration book for his mother’s car and defrauding another person of us$1 850.
Reports are that Lumumba created a car registration book before selling the vehicle. The offence came to light after the potential buyer discovered that the Toyota Ipsum was not registered with the Central Vehicle Registry.
